What is a Sthene?
The Sthene (sn) is a unit of force in the metre-tonne-second system (MTS), equal to 1,000 newtons.
What is a Exanewton?
The Exanewton (EN) is a unit of force equal to one quintillion newtons.
How to Convert Sthene to Exanewton
To convert Sthene to Exanewton, multiply the Sthene value by 1e-15.
